组词膜(Word Embedding Membrane)是一个在自然语言处理(NLP)领域中新兴的术语,通常指通过某种技术手段将词语的语义信息编码并存储在某种结构中,使其能够被用于各种语言处理任务,如语义相似度计算、语义推理、机器翻译等。组词膜的概念源于词向量(Word Embedding)技术,即通过统计学习方法将词语映射到高维空间中,从而捕捉词语之间的语义关系。在实际应用中,组词膜可以用于构建语义网络、提升模型的表示能力,甚至用于生成新词或理解语言结构。这一概念在深度学习和大规模语料库处理中具有重要价值,尤其在处理多语言、跨领域和复杂语义关系时表现突出。组词膜的研究不仅推动了自然语言处理技术的发展,也为人工智能在语言理解与生成方面的应用提供了新的思路。 组词膜的定义与原理 组词膜是一种将词语语义信息编码并存储在结构化空间中的技术,其核心思想是通过某种算法将词语映射到高维向量空间中,从而捕捉词语之间的语义关系。这种映射通常基于大规模语料库和深度学习模型,如Word2Vec、GloVe和BERT等。组词膜的构建过程通常包括以下几个步骤: 1.语料库构建:从大量文本中提取词语,并构建语料库。 2.向量表示:使用统计学习方法,如词袋模型、Skip-gram模型或Transformer模型,将词语映射到高维向量空间。 3.语义关系建模:通过向量之间的相似度、距离等指标,建立词语之间的语义关系。 4.应用与扩展:将组词膜应用于各种语言处理任务,如语义相似度计算、语义推理、机器翻译、问答系统等。 组词膜的核心在于其能够捕捉词语之间的语义关系,使其能够用于更复杂的语言处理任务。
例如,在机器翻译中,组词膜可以用于捕捉源语言和目标语言之间的语义对应关系,从而提升翻译质量。在问答系统中,组词膜可以用于理解问题的语义,从而生成更准确的答案。 组词膜的类型与技术实现 组词膜的实现方式多种多样,根据不同的应用场景和技术路线,可以分为以下几类: 1.基于神经网络的组词膜:如Word2Vec、GloVe和BERT等,这些模型通过深度学习技术,将词语映射到高维向量空间,从而捕捉词语的语义关系。 2.基于统计方法的组词膜:如TF-IDF、WordNet等,这些方法通过统计词语的频率和相关性,建立词语之间的语义关系。 3.基于图结构的组词膜:如知识图谱中的节点和边,通过构建语义网络,实现词语之间的语义关联。 4.基于多语言组词膜:如跨语言词向量,用于处理多语言语料库,实现不同语言之间的语义对齐。 这些组词膜技术各有优劣,但在实际应用中,往往需要根据具体任务选择合适的技术。
例如,基于神经网络的组词膜在处理复杂语义关系时表现更优,而基于统计方法的组词膜在处理大规模语料库时更为高效。 组词膜的应用场景与优势 组词膜在多个领域都有广泛的应用,其优势主要体现在以下几个方面: 1.语义相似度计算:组词膜可以用于计算词语之间的语义相似度,从而在推荐系统、搜索引擎和问答系统中实现更精准的匹配。 2.语义推理与生成:组词膜可以用于构建语义网络,实现词语之间的逻辑推理,从而在自然语言生成、文本和语义理解任务中提升表现。 3.多语言处理:组词膜可以用于跨语言语义对齐,从而实现不同语言之间的语义理解与生成。 4.大规模语料处理:组词膜能够处理大规模语料库,从而提升模型的训练效率和泛化能力。 组词膜的应用不仅提升了自然语言处理的性能,也为人工智能在语言理解和生成方面的应用提供了新的方向。 组词膜的挑战与在以后发展 尽管组词膜在多个领域表现出色,但其仍面临一些挑战: 1.语义模糊性:词语之间的语义关系可能较为模糊,组词膜在处理这种模糊性时可能不够准确。 2.计算复杂度:组词膜的构建和训练通常需要大量计算资源,可能影响实际应用的可行性。 3.语境依赖性:组词膜通常基于整体语义,而忽略了词语在特定语境中的细微差别,从而影响语义的准确性。 4.跨领域适应性:组词膜在不同领域中的表现可能有所不同,需要根据具体任务进行调整。 在以后,组词膜的研究可能朝着以下几个方向发展: 1.增强语义理解能力:通过引入更精细的语境信息,提升组词膜的语义表达能力。 2.优化计算效率:通过技术优化,提高组词膜的训练效率和计算资源利用率。 3.跨语言与多模态融合:将组词膜与多模态数据结合,实现更丰富的语义表达。 4.动态组词膜:通过动态调整组词膜的结构,使其能够适应不断变化的语言环境。 组词膜的技术实现与案例分析 组词膜的技术实现通常基于深度学习模型,以下是一些典型的技术实现与案例分析: 1.Word2Vec:由Google提出,通过Skip-gram模型将词语映射到高维向量空间,能够捕捉词语的语义关系。
例如,在NLP任务中,Word2Vec被广泛用于词向量的训练和语义相似度计算。 2.GloVe:由Google提出,基于全局统计方法,通过计算词语的全局频率,建立词向量。GloVe在语义相似度计算和语义推理任务中表现出色。 3.BERT:由Google提出,基于Transformer架构,通过双向编码器模型,捕捉词语的上下文语义。BERT在问答系统和文本分类任务中取得了显著成果。 4.RoBERTa:是BERT的改进版本,通过更大的训练数据和更复杂的模型结构,提升了组词膜的表达能力。 这些组词膜技术在实际应用中展现出强大的能力,例如在机器翻译、问答系统、文本等任务中,组词膜能够显著提升模型的性能。 组词膜在实际应用中的案例 组词膜技术在实际应用中已有多个成功案例: 1.机器翻译:组词膜能够捕捉源语言和目标语言之间的语义关系,从而提升翻译质量。
例如,Google Translate使用组词膜技术,实现了更准确的翻译。 2.问答系统:组词膜能够理解问题的语义,从而生成更准确的答案。
例如,问答系统使用组词膜技术,实现更精准的问题-答案匹配。 3.文本组词膜能够捕捉文本的语义信息,从而生成更简洁、准确的。
例如,基于组词膜的文本系统在新闻任务中表现优异。 4.推荐系统:组词膜能够捕捉用户和物品之间的语义关系,从而提升推荐系统的准确性。
例如,基于组词膜的推荐系统在电商和内容推荐中表现突出。 这些案例表明,组词膜技术在实际应用中具有广泛的价值和潜力。 组词膜的在以后发展方向 组词膜技术的在以后发展方向可能包括以下几个方面: 1.更精细的语义表达:通过引入更精细的语境信息,提升组词膜的语义表达能力。 2.优化计算效率:通过技术优化,提高组词膜的训练效率和计算资源利用率。 3.跨语言与多模态融合:将组词膜与多模态数据结合,实现更丰富的语义表达。 4.动态组词膜:通过动态调整组词膜的结构,使其能够适应不断变化的语言环境。 在以后,组词膜技术将继续发展,为自然语言处理和人工智能应用提供更强大的支持。 归结起来说 组词膜作为一种重要的自然语言处理技术,其核心在于通过向量表示捕捉词语的语义关系,从而提升语言处理任务的性能。组词膜的应用涵盖了多个领域,如机器翻译、问答系统、文本等,展现出强大的潜力。尽管面临语义模糊性、计算复杂度等挑战,但随着技术的不断进步,组词膜将在在以后发挥更加重要的作用。组词膜的研究不仅推动了自然语言处理技术的发展,也为人工智能在语言理解和生成方面的应用提供了新的方向。